#4fe1f8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4fe1f8 is composed of 31% red, 88.2% green and 97.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.1% cyan, 9.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 188.2 degrees, a saturation of 92.3% and a lightness of 64.1%. #4fe1f8 color hex could be obtained by blending #9effff with #00c3f1. Closest websafe color is: #66ccff.

#4fe1f8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4fe1f8 has RGB values of R:79, G:225, B:248 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0.09, Y:0,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 5235192.

Shades and Tints of #4fe1f8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010b0d is the darkest color, while #f9feff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4fe1f8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a3a4a4 is the less saturated color, while #4fe1f8 is the most saturated one.
